Christian Ministries

PURPOSE STATEMENT

The purpose of the Christian Ministries Department is to produce Christ-centered leaders with the knowledge, values, and skills required to fulfill the Great Commission. The major in Christian ministries is designed to provide both a cognitive and effective biblically-based foundation with spiritual enrichment for effective ministry.

LEARNING OUTCOMES

Students will:

  1. Acquire knowledge of biblical content, develop the ability to interpret, and apply biblical principles.
  2. Gain an understanding of the doctrines of the Bible and be able to defend them.
  3. Develop leadership skills for the specific ministry for which the student is preparing
  4. Learn to integrate appropriate technologies and resources for effective ministry
  5. Be prepared for a ministry position or enter other institutions for graduate work.

 

Degree: Bachelor of Arts

General Education hours: 114 required
Christian Ministries hours: 78 required
Core curriculum (48 quarter hours)
Areas of concentration (30 quarter hours)

Total quarter hours needed: 192 required
